Abstract

In a process for polymerizing vinyl chloride monomer by the polymerization of vinyl chloride alone or a mixture of vinyl chloride as a main component and a monomer copolymerizable therewith in an aqueous medium, an improvement which comprises carrying out said polymerization in the presence of a polycyclic nitrogen-containing compound of the formula, ##STR1## wherein m and n are each an integer of 1 to 3, the amount of said compound being 1 ppm to less than 100 ppm by weight based on said monomer or monomer mixture. By this process, it is possible to substantially prevent the formation of scale attached to the polymerization vessel and the like without damaging the physical properties of the produced vinyl chloride polymer.
